SUBJECT: Public Hearing on Somerset Rezoning
This is a follow-up to the very successful Planning and Zoning Commission meeting of last
night. The vote of the Commission was unanimous and illustrated very strong support for
the Somerset project. I believe that is a testament to all of the hard work that has occurred
since last winter.
With respect to the steps that must occur from this point forward, we are at a critical point
in the process involving the preparation of the very important zoning change agreement.
I received the first draft of the agreement from John Klaus this morning. I have reviewed
the document, and a number of clarifications are still needed. Planning staff from the
department are reviewing the document at this moment. Additionally, Paul Wiegand and
Steve Schainker must also review the agreement.
In order for the Public Hearing to occur on January 7, as we have planned, the Public
Hearing notice must be published in the newspaper tomorrow. Additionally, the Zoning
Change Agreement must be signed by the developers prior to the public hearing, or the
adjournment of the hearing, in order for the agreement to be valid.
This agreement represents the lynch pin to the entire Somerset Subdivision. Since this
agreement must be signed before the public hearing, or its adjournment, I believe we are
best served by scheduling the public hearing for the second Council meeting in January
at the earliest (January 28th).
There are too many unresolved issues with respect to the agreement to jeopardize the
success of this project by a hasty publishing of the hearing notice.
Bob, we have come a long way with project, and I believe the time that is needed to finalize
this most critical component will be in the best interest of the project.
